Yep, Samsung have gone thin CRAZY ! They've now gone the way of LG and are renaming the X820 (that really, really thin candybar), the D900 and the D830 (a new one that I don't think we've heard of).
The X820 will now be called Samsung Ultra Edition 6.9, and the D900 will be called the Samsung Ultra Edition 12.9 to reflect the thinkness of each phone.
The new D830 is to be called Samsung Ultra Edition 9.9, and you guessed it, it'll be 9.9mm thick. I don't know what it'll be like to open it with one hand. And the other dimensions are 103mm x 54mm It's got a 2 megapixel camera, 2.3 inch QVGA display and has 80MB internal memory plus micro SD expansion.
